Hello Rabbi,
Is there value in studying the Mishnah on its own, without the Talmud? Just with the Bartenura, for example?
On the face of it, it sounds like yes, but on the other hand, what is the value of such study? (If this even counts as “study” at all.)
Answer
This is certainly study, as long as you understand it and aren’t just reciting and mumbling. In fact, in my opinion Kehati is preferable to Bartenura. It gives more knowledge and explains things better.
